The uneasy political status of the diamond fields arising from the conflicting claims over the area prompted the fast-growing population to raise a number of irregular military units.

Depicted here is the cap badge of the Diamond Fields Horse formed in 1877 from the Dutoitspan Hussars.

The unit served with distinction in the Ninth Frontier War (1878), the Northern Border War (1878) and the Basutoland Rebellion (1880 - 81).

Eventually merging with the Kimberley Regiment in 1899, the Diamond Fields 1-forse nevertheless operated independently during the Second Boer War and was only fully amalgamated at the end of the war.
